In 2020-2021, 59,565 computer science students received their degree, making the major the 8th most popular in the country.

Across Arkansas, there were 168 computer science gra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 146 computer science graduates with average earnings and debt of $37,130 and $24,615 respectively.

University of Arkansas
Fayetteville, Arkansas

Out of the 2 schools in the Most Veteran Friendly in Arkansas for Computer Science for a Bachelor’s that were part of this year’s ranking, University of Arkansas landed the #1 spot on the list. UARK is a large public school situated in Fayetteville, Arkansas. It awarded 88 bachelors’s computer science degrees in 2020-2021.

UARK not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#1 on our “Best Computer Science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Arkansas” list.Of the 27,562 students enrolled at UARK, 11 were GI Bill® students, according to our most recent data. Out of that number, 11 were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ients. The average tuition and fees award for the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ients was $4,975. On top of their other funding sources, 0 students received funds through the Yellow Ribbon Program. Students may be able to receive credit for their military training, depending on their background.

With a freshman retention rate of 85%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its undergraduate students. Harding University
Searcy, Arkansas

Out of the 2 schools in the Most Veteran Friendly in Arkansas for Computer Science for a Bachelor’s that were part of this year’s ranking, Harding University landed the #2 spot on the list. Searcy, Arkansas is the setting for this small institution of higher learning. The private not-for-profit school handed out bachelors’s computer science degrees to 32 students in 2020-2021.

Harding not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#2 on our “Best Computer Science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Arkansas” list.Among the 4,617 students enrolled at Harding University, 3 are GI Bill® students, according to our most recent data. Out of that number, 2 were Post-9/11 GI Bill® recipients. The average Post-9/11 GI Bill® award for tuition and fees at the school was $5,932. In addition to receiving other benefits, 0 students received funds through the Yellow Ribbon Program. Students may be able to receive credit for their military training, depending on their background.
